Hot Crab Dip
I made this for my Super Bowl party today, how delicious!
Ingredients:
- 16 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 4 tablespoons mayonnaise (I used aioli, but whatever you have on hand is fine)
- 2 cups shredded cheese (I used a Mexican blend, but just cheddar is fine, or even pepper jack for some extra kick)
- 12 ounces of crab meat (I used two 6 ounce cans)
- 1 1/2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ice (I used a packet of True Lemon and 1 1/2 Tbs of water)
- 2 teaspoons hot sauce (I used some sauce from Nandos, yum!)
- 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
- red pepper flakes (to taste)
- minced garlic (to taste)
- paprika, for garnish (sprinkle it all over the top)
Directions: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
- Mix everything in either a large casserole or baking dish, and then garnish with the paprika.
- Bake in the preheated oven for about half an hour, or until golden brown and bubbly.
This dip is delicious with crackers, chips, bread, panetini...
